Output 62ddb933b06a97136ed3ccf08a33e034a0c7744c458845520beed65386c3a292:0

value
1169772
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 755ce740d531323623412a4fe6ee4a11b9aba19b OP_EQUALVERIFY OP_CHECKSIG
address
1BhZMUtkhDnuweaWSTPA9U5mDBJmAJPR2a
transaction
62ddb933b06a97136ed3ccf08a33e034a0c7744c458845520beed65386c3a292
spent
true